What is Expointer? Your Gateway to Gaucho Culture

First things first, what exactly is Expointer? For those of you who might not know, Expointer, short for International Livestock Exposition, is one of the largest agricultural fairs in Latin America. It's a massive event held annually in Esteio, Rio Grande do Sul, Brazil. But Expointer is so much more than just an agricultural exhibition, guys. It's a celebration of the gaucho spirit. This is where the best of Rio Grande do Sul comes together – showcasing livestock, agricultural technology, and, of course, the incredible culture of the region. The expo is a meeting point for rural producers, industry professionals, and the general public. It's a place where tradition meets innovation. The show typically features traditional gaucho music styles, such as chamamé and milonga. The performance also incorporates traditional dances, such as the chimarrita and the vanera. Their shows are a feast for the senses, with colorful costumes, lively music, and dynamic choreography that will have you tapping your feet and clapping along in no time. The band’s performances often feature a variety of instruments. Expect to see traditional instruments like the accordion, guitar, and the bombo legüero. Their concerts often include a narrative element, telling stories about Gaucho life, history, and folklore. This is not just a concert; it's a journey into the heart of Gaucho culture.
